What Can You Expect?
At OTIS, we offer one of the most comprehensive apprenticeship schemes in the lift industry. As an Engineer Apprentice, you will work within a supportive team, combining hands-on experience with classroom-based learning to achieve an NVQ Level 3 qualification, essential for a career as a Lift and Escalator Engineer. Your training will be fully supported by OTIS and our trusted apprenticeship provider. Once qualified as a Service Lift Engineer, you will manage a regular route, performing routine service visits and repairs. You will diagnose electrical and mechanical issues and keep customers informed about the status of their equipment.

Salary
- Year 1: £16,416
- Year 2: £21,888
- Year 3: £30,096
